本文介绍: MongoDB是由C++语言编写的,是一个基于分布式文件存储开源数据库系统。在高负载的情况下,添加更多的节点可以保证服务器性能。MongoDB旨在为WEB应用提供可扩展高性能数据存储解决方案。MongoDB将数据存储为一个文档数据结构键值(key=>value)对组成。MongoDB文档类似于JSON对象字段可以包含其他文档,数组及文档数组
  1. 简单介绍
    1. MongoDB是由C++语言编写的,是一个基于分布式文件存储的开源数据库系统。在高负载的情况下,添加更多的节点可以保证服务器性能。MongoDB旨在为WEB应用提供可扩展高性能数据存储解决方案。MongoDB将数据存储为一个文档,数据结构键值(key=>value)对组成。MongoDB文档类似于JSON对象字段可以包含其他文档,数组及文档数组

  2. 安装包下载
    1. 前往MongoDB官网下载Download MongoDB Community Server | MongoDB
    2. 选择自己操作系统版本下载
    3. 当前示例为Ubuntu系统选择MongoDB的版本为3.2.22版本
    4. mongodblinuxx86_64-3.2.22.tgz
  3. 解压安装使用ssh远程工具将下载的压缩包传输到Linux服务器中
    1. tar -zxvf mongodb-linux-x86_64-3.2.22.tgz
    2. 解压文件夹名称
      1. mv mongodb-linux-x86_64-3.2.22 mongodb-3.2.22
  4. 安装目录/usr/local/project/mongodb-3.2.22创建MongoDB的配置文件mongo.conf
    1. vim mongo.conf
    2. # 数据文件存放目录
      dbpath=/usr/local/project/mongodb-3.2.22/data
      # 日志文件
      logpath=/usr/local/project/mongodb-3.2.22/logs/mongo.log
      logappend=true
      journal=true
      quiet=true
      port=27017
      #后台作为守护进程运行
      fork=true
      #允许任何IP进行连接
      bind_ip=0.0.0.0
      # 权限认证
      # auth=true
  5. 安装目录创建datalogs文件
    1. mkdir data logs
  6. 启动MongoDB服务
    1. 前往MongoDB的安装目录的bin目录执行启动命令
      1. # 指定配置文件启动
        /usr/local/project/mongodb-3.2.22/bin/mongod -f /usr/local/project/mongodb-3.2.22/mongo.conf 
  7. 测试连接MongoDB服务
    1. /usr/local/project/mongodb-3.2.22/bin/mongo
    2. 出现上面的状态说明MongoDB服务已经正常运行
  8. 关闭MongoDB服务
    1. /usr/local/project/mongodb-3.2.22/bin/mongod --shutdown --dbpath /usr/local/project/mongodb-3.2.22/data/

原文地址:https://blog.csdn.net/weixin_41926152/article/details/134629310

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任

如若转载,请注明出处:http://www.7code.cn/show_27644.html

如若内容造成侵权/违法违规/事实不符,请联系代码007邮箱suwngjj01@126.com进行投诉反馈,一经查实,立即删除

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注